We are currently seeking Staff Nurses – Theatre for a leading hospital in Galway, Ireland .
Responsibilities Work collaboratively as part of the nursing team on day duty, carrying out duties assigned by the Clinical Nurse Manager 2.
Deliver high-quality, evidence-based nursing care to Theatre patients, actively participating in the planning, implementation, and evaluation of individualised, patient-centred care plans.
Recognise and respond to the complex and varied needs of Theatre patients, providing comprehensive and compassionate support to both patients and their families.
Maintain accurate controlled drug records in accordance with recognised legal, professional, and hospital standards.
Ensure the safe storage, handling, and administration of all medications in line with hospital policy, NMBI, and Department of Health guidelines, prioritising patient and staff safety.
Provide supervision and mentorship to less experienced nursing staff, promoting best practice and supporting their professional development.
Deliver holistic care to emergency, medical, and surgical patients, addressing their physical, emotional, and social needs.
Maintain accurate, comprehensive, and up-to-date clinical documentation and reports, in accordance with NMBI and hospital standards.
Ensure efficient and responsible use of unit supplies and equipment, maintaining safety and cost-effectiveness at all times.
Safeguard patients' personal belongings and adhere to hospital policies regarding confidentiality and care of property.
Requirements Be registered or eligible for registration in the General Division of the Nursing and Midwifery Board of Ireland (NMBI).
Have a minimum of 3–5 years' experience working as a Staff Nurse in Theatre.
Possess exc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to work independently and as part of a multidisciplinary team.
Demonstrate flexibility in work practices to meet the needs of the department.
Show evidence of continuous professional development and commitment to ongoing learning.
